About Emma Ejwertz Music

I am a Swedish singer/songwriter/guitarist with my roots in Bastad, Laholm and Halmstad, in Southwest Sweden. In recent years I have been living Los Angeles.

I have been writing songs since I started listening to Fleetwood Mac, Janis Joplin and Nirvana in my teens.

My first band was a punk rock all-girl band called Wild Cherry. We were only 15, but had a lot of aspirations. It was hard to play in a teenage band with all girls, but it was a great experience. We played the entire Hole and Nirvana collection, because I had a huge crush on Courtney Love at the time. We also wrote a many original songs, and that’s when my songwriting skills started to develop.

I studied music at Performance Arts High school in Sweden before I came to Los Angeles as an exchange student. I was lucky enough to be able to stay in the U.S. and pursue my dream.

Funny thing…when I was 20, I got the opportunity to audition for Courtney Love's side project, “The Bastards”. Courtney was opening up for Jane’s Addiction and looking for a lead guitarist.

A year later I was contacted by Scott Weiland (Stone Temple Pilots, Velvet Revolver) and Douglas Grean (Stone Temple Pilots, Velvet Revolver, Sheryl Crow), whom I performed for at their recording studio in Burbank. They were excited about my music, and began recording a demo for me. Scott and I ended up recording a cover of “Heart Shaped Box”, where he sang backup. He sang backup on other songs I wrote as well.

After that, I had some cool opportunities to work with very talented musicians and producers in Los Angeles, including Steve Gryphon (Gavin DeGraw, Avril Lavigne, Lisa-Marie Presley).

This past year I have been blessed to work on music for the TV show “Dirt”, starring Courtney Cox. I sang the main title and have a number of songs featured in the show. I also have songs placed in Tv shows like Starter Wife and Bones.

I recently left my other project, Nerviosa, to fully commit to my solo career. If you like you can check out another part of me, please visit www.myspace.com/lanerviosa. The music is best described as a cross between Bjork and A Perfect Circle.

It's tough to make yourself heard in Los Angeles with so much talent and so many driven people, but I love to be part of the whole mess. It’s frustrating, yet amazing at the same time.

I often write on acoustic guitar, although I prefer the electric. It’s much more challenging and interesting. My favorite pedal is the Line 6 delay and I play through a Fender Deluxe. Love that combo! My acoustic guitar is a Taylor.
